#6d7e1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d7e1c is composed of 42.7% red, 49.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 70.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.6% and a lightness of 30.2%. #6d7e1c color hex could be obtained by blending #dafc38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#6d7e1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d7e1c has RGB values of R:109, G:126,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 7175708.

Shades and Tints of #6d7e1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e03 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
